Dr. Edward Richtofen is quite simply a Call of Duty legend. The mad scientist has played for both sides of the undead war, playing for the living and the reanimated, yet we still love him no matter his side.

Having appeared in no less than ten Call of Duty games (six from the main series), the German Zombie killer has featured in all but one Zombies map ever made in the series, pushing us through both the Aether and Dark Aether stories.

Over the years, Richtofen has sported a number of looks too, ranging from the pyjama-wearing kid in the Der Eisendrach flashback to a half-dead jump scare in Shadows of Evil.

But his latest look is not going down well.

CoD Mobile 'Massacre' zombies icon Richtofen

Click to enlarge

Richtofen was added to CoD Mobile in Season 9 as a playable character, donning his pretty standard Primis form, but has now been gifted a "Legendary" Operator outfit.

Legendary Richtofen — Dark Designs comes as part of the CoD Mobile 4th Anniversary celebration and will use a new Legendary Nail Gun blueprint.

But it doesn't really look like our Eddie at all.

Instead of his war-torn face and malding hair - fighting countless zombie outbreaks does this to a man - Richtofen is now looking like something from Star Trek with a bright silver jacket to match his newly imported barnet. I bet there are some Turkey teeth under that face mask too.

Call of Duty fans blast the new Richtofen look

 

Many fans were caught in utter disbelief at the new image, as Richtofen sports silver hair and a football-dad bod.

"There’s no way that’s Richtofen," said one fan, with others joining in by adding, "There is no way t**s shit is real. Edit: this s**t is actually real what the f**k," and "I refuse to believe that's my goat."

Maybe it's just the thought of Richtofen kicking back and enjoying a cosmo cocktail in the cosmos that is unnerving, but the silver fox look has really rattled old-school Call of Duty fans.

"The developers were like "Let's just make Mortal Kombat Smoke and give him a gun and call it a day'," another fan added.

Richtofen could be returning to the series in Modern Warfare, as hints have already been cast, or at least in the 2024 Black Ops game where his looks will likely be back to normal, if not a little bit eviler than we're used to.
